Abstract:
Abstract The ferry port functions as a place for the operation of ferry transportation activities, in the operational system, ferry transportation must not be hampered or disrupted in its service. Therefore, good facilities and infrastructure are needed to support service activities at ferry ports. This research aims to achieve good service and as basic capital for the development of a port. It is necessary to make efforts to improve adequate services, in order to provide maximum service. The government has established Ferry Port Services through Regulation of the Directorate General of Land Transportation Number: KP.5062/AP 005/DRJD/2020. Based on the results of the analysis of the level of suitability and weighting at the Jepara Ferry Port, a score of 39.95 was obtained. The results show that the service at the Jepara Ferry Port is in classification D, meaning that the service at the Ferry Port is in the poor category. Therefore, to create optimal service at the Jepara Ferry Port, it is necessary to improve passenger services, ship services and vehicle services at the Jepara Ferry Port in accordance with regulations.
